Default New A4 Owner - Question #1 - Bose stereo is too boomy

Hi All,

I'm a new Audi owner. Actually, the car is my wife's ("but I drive it too"). I could go on and on about my thoughts on this car, but suffice it to say I am an Audi convert and when it's time for me to get a new car, it will be at least an A4 and hopefully an S4. Great forum, too!!

She got the Bose package and the problem is that with most CDs, the sound is too boomy. Is there some way to lower the power of the subwoofer, maybe on the subwoofer itself? (And where is it??) I read recently on the forum that the 2004 B6 has no hidden EQ settings. This stereo really begs for a good full-band EQ.

Thanks for any suggestions!

Default Not adjustable

But, just FYI, the subwoofer is located on the rear hat shelf (where most cars have their normal speakers). If you open the trunk and look up underneath (where the center brake light is), you can see the subwoofer there.
